Commit graph

4205 commits

Author SHA1 Message Date
Manuel Alejandro de Brito Fontes
8807db9748
Check and complete intermediate SSL certificates 2019-07-04 19:13:21 -04:00
Manuel Alejandro de Brito Fontes
edf2b03c22
Fix error deleting temporal directory in case of errors (#4257) 2019-07-03 22:21:20 -04:00
Kubernetes Prow Robot
05e764be2c
Merge pull request #4272 from ElvinEfendi/balancer-ewma-score-var
introduce ngx.var.balancer_ewma_score
2019-07-03 14:34:12 -07:00
Kubernetes Prow Robot
733b249989
Merge pull request #4267 from ElvinEfendi/more-e2e-tests
More e2e tests
2019-07-03 13:56:12 -07:00
Elvin Efendi
27df697dde introduce ngx.var.balancer_ewma_score 2019-07-03 16:50:22 -04:00
Elvin Efendi
e988217fdf e2e test for ewma 2019-07-03 16:25:53 -04:00
Kubernetes Prow Robot
a653e329aa
Merge pull request #4270 from ElvinEfendi/e2e-test-refactor
GetLbAlgorithm helper func for e2e
2019-07-03 06:04:32 -07:00
Elvin Efendi
964a484b2f GetLbAlgorithm helper func for e2e 2019-07-03 08:15:41 -04:00
Kubernetes Prow Robot
c01effb076
Merge pull request #4232 from ElvinEfendi/fix-dynamic-cert-bug
override least recently used entries when certificate_data dict is full
2019-07-01 08:03:22 -07:00
Elvin Efendi
cd25a0c17a adjust docs 2019-07-01 10:24:09 -04:00
Elvin Efendi
b66f9e329d override least recently used entries when certificate_data dictionary is full 2019-07-01 10:18:40 -04:00
Kubernetes Prow Robot
d3eb42b98b
Merge pull request #4258 from aledbf/goimports
Fix go imports
2019-07-01 06:27:22 -07:00
Manuel Alejandro de Brito Fontes
004d0c8214
Fix go imports 2019-06-30 18:58:18 -04:00
Kubernetes Prow Robot
a2009484f7
Merge pull request #4249 from ElvinEfendi/trailing-dot
test to make sure dynamic cert works trailing dot in domains
2019-06-29 16:43:22 -07:00
Kubernetes Prow Robot
ac9f250768
Merge pull request #4253 from aledbf/defaults-cfg
Remove kubeclient configuration
2019-06-29 16:21:29 -07:00
Kubernetes Prow Robot
b5eb5c3976
Merge pull request #4251 from aledbf/leader
Refactor prometheus leader helper
2019-06-29 16:21:22 -07:00
Kubernetes Prow Robot
ca2a09cea8
Merge pull request #4254 from aledbf/update-kind
Update kind to 0.4.0
2019-06-29 15:53:20 -07:00
Manuel Alejandro de Brito Fontes
975a63516d
Update kind to 0.4.0 2019-06-29 18:32:02 -04:00
Manuel Alejandro de Brito Fontes
ccd88f625c
Refactor metric prometheus leader helper 2019-06-29 17:44:53 -04:00
Kubernetes Prow Robot
7c6ffeaeac
Merge pull request #4235 from aledbf/lint
Add new lints
2019-06-29 14:27:20 -07:00
Manuel Alejandro de Brito Fontes
3e86064e04
Remove kubeclient configuration 2019-06-29 16:12:59 -04:00
Kubernetes Prow Robot
bb776c43a8
Merge pull request #4250 from aledbf/lint-scripts
Lint shell scripts
2019-06-28 15:41:30 -07:00
Manuel Alejandro de Brito Fontes
e2d276f204
Lint shell scripts 2019-06-28 17:44:16 -04:00
Elvin Efendi
f771e7247a test to make sure dynamic cert works trailing dot in domains 2019-06-28 16:21:59 -04:00
Kubernetes Prow Robot
d9d8ce7f13
Merge pull request #4236 from aledbf/leaks
Add e2e test suite to detect memory leaks in lua
2019-06-27 20:59:21 -07:00
Manuel Alejandro de Brito Fontes
591887089f
Add e2e test suite to detect memory leaks in lua 2019-06-27 22:05:52 -04:00
Kubernetes Prow Robot
37a8287012
Merge pull request #4237 from aledbf/update
Update go dependencies
2019-06-27 18:37:21 -07:00
Manuel Alejandro de Brito Fontes
6db1ed390d
Update go dependencies 2019-06-27 10:34:47 -04:00
Manuel Alejandro de Brito Fontes
0fb34f74fa
Add new lints 2019-06-27 08:56:57 -04:00
Kubernetes Prow Robot
2586542608
Merge pull request #3852 from aledbf/arm
Enable arm again
2019-06-26 20:45:19 -07:00
Kubernetes Prow Robot
c8967a98fa
Merge pull request #4233 from aledbf/update-nginx
Update nginx image to 0.90
2019-06-26 20:13:21 -07:00
Manuel Alejandro de Brito Fontes
ddffa2a173
Enable arm again 2019-06-26 23:00:58 -04:00
Manuel Alejandro de Brito Fontes
3268d79610
Update nginx image to 0.90 2019-06-26 18:46:56 -04:00
Kubernetes Prow Robot
ecce3fd7b1
Merge pull request #4180 from aledbf/externalname
Service type=ExternalName can be defined with ports
2019-06-25 13:47:15 -07:00
Kubernetes Prow Robot
c2ea775bc6
Merge pull request #4229 from aledbf/4106
Do not send empty certificates to nginx
2019-06-25 13:21:58 -07:00
Manuel Alejandro de Brito Fontes
225f881ed0
Add e2e test for invalid secrets 2019-06-25 09:28:52 -04:00
Manuel Alejandro de Brito Fontes
8ca5c1cba9
Do not send empty certificates to nginx 2019-06-25 08:15:28 -04:00
Kubernetes Prow Robot
1cd87b02d1
Merge pull request #4228 from roemba/patch-1
Add notes on timeouts while using long GRPC streams
2019-06-25 04:38:35 -07:00
Manuel Alejandro de Brito Fontes
d57fddebd7
Update image dependencies (#4225) 2019-06-25 06:58:27 -04:00
Roemer Hendrikx
ef3ebbeab5
Add notes on timeouts while using long GRPC streams
GRPC streams longer than 60s hit multiple timeouts that NGINX has defined. Not all of them are easy to find, so I added some notes to the GRPC example to warn users of setting the correct timeouts if the wish their stream to not be aborted after 60 seconds.
2019-06-25 10:29:39 +02:00
Kubernetes Prow Robot
c8cbf0db29
Merge pull request #4227 from aledbf/lint
Fix misspelled and e2e check
2019-06-24 21:30:34 -07:00
Kubernetes Prow Robot
b40fca57ca
Merge pull request #4226 from aledbf/update-image
Update nginx image
2019-06-24 21:02:36 -07:00
Manuel Alejandro de Brito Fontes
85a848faaf
Fix misspelled and e2e check 2019-06-24 23:47:22 -04:00
Manuel Alejandro de Brito Fontes
d769c8a4d8
Update nginx image 2019-06-24 23:36:23 -04:00
Manuel Alejandro de Brito Fontes
1f28975c2c
Remove travis-ci badge (#4223) 2019-06-24 15:23:09 -04:00
Kubernetes Prow Robot
bfaa3f1461
Merge pull request #4224 from Shopify/fix-monitor-test
fix monitor test after move to openresty
2019-06-24 11:48:36 -07:00
Elvin Efendi
2b46c3a056 fix monitor test after move to openresty 2019-06-24 14:21:19 -04:00
Kubernetes Prow Robot
5dfc7e211f
Merge pull request #4221 from aledbf/upgrade-nginx-image
Switch to openresty image
2019-06-24 09:45:57 -07:00
Kubernetes Prow Robot
0c1935f99c
Merge pull request #4220 from aledbf/openresty
Migrate to openresty
2019-06-24 07:33:56 -07:00
Kubernetes Prow Robot
680b033ac6
Merge pull request #4214 from aledbf/update-go-deps
Update go dependencies
2019-06-24 06:29:57 -07:00